kink Member 294 Member For: 18y 15d Gender: Male Location: Adelaide Posted 04/10/18 06:37 AM Posted 04/10/18 06:37 AM I mix it up. Max deadlift I'm working my deadlift not grip so I wear straps. Same when max benching deffs using wraps. Gloves.. they are hit or miss dependent on sweat. All have their place in a gym imo. Just another tool when trying to maximize your time training.
